Every gravel and rock sold here is chosen for a specific failure mode. The table below lists what each product is for and, just as important, what it is not suitable for.
| Product | Best for | Note |
|---|---|---|
| 3/8" Natural Pea Gravel | Play areas, patios | Rounded and smooth: not for driveways or any surface that needs to lock together. |
| River Rock | Beds, borders, dry creek beds | Decorative only; will not compact so skip it under anything that carries weight. |
| 2-4" River Rock | Larger decorative cover and erosion control | Good on slopes, bad underfoot. Not meant for walking surfaces. |
| Drain Rock | French drains and dry wells | Clean, angular, made to pass water: not a top-dressing material. |
| Decomposed Granite | Paths and patios that compact firm | Must be compacted in lifts. Not for wet areas where it can soften. |
| Crusher Run | Compacting base under everything | The foundation stone; not a finished surface because it stays rough. |
| Road Base | Lanes and pads that carry trucks | Angular rock that locks tight under load. Overkill for a garden path. |
The table below lays out five common Okmulgee-area jobs and what product to order. Depth assumes a stable subgrade.
| Project | What to order | Depth or note |
|---|---|---|
| French drain | Drain Rock | 4 to 6 inches in the trench, wrapped in fabric |
| Dry creek bed | River Rock or 2-4" River Rock | 3 to 4 inches, tapering at edges |
| Landscape beds | River Rock | 2 to 3 inches over weed barrier |
| Erosion control on a slope | 2-4" River Rock | 4 to 6 inches, keyed into the slope |
| Path that stays firm | Decomposed Granite | 3 to 4 inches compacted in lifts |

The ground around Okmulgee takes water in slowly and sheds a fair amount across the surface. That deeper drainage layer earns its place in any base that has to stay dry. About 78 days a year drop below 32F, so the work window narrows in winter and the ground moves enough to matter. Freeze and thaw cycles work on loose material all winter, which is the argument for the deeper first lift.
Snowfall averages about 4 inches a year, so plowing damage to a loose surface is a real risk; a compacted top layer or a harder product like Crusher Run reduces that. Ground freezing here is real but moderate, and that influences how deep the base layer needs to be to stay stable through the season.

Yes. About 78 days a year drop below 32F, and that freeze-thaw cycle can shift loose material if the base is too shallow. A deeper first lift of Crusher Run or Road Base keeps the surface level through the winter. Choosing a product that compacts well, like Decomposed Granite, also reduces movement.
Yes. With 44 inches of precipitation a year, standing water is a regular problem. The ground around Okmulgee drains slowly, so a product like Drain Rock in French drains or a thick layer of angular base stone will move water away. A decorative product like River Rock on top still needs a drainage layer underneath.
Gravel and rock is sold by the ton, not by the cubic yard. The weight of a given volume changes with the product density. Use the material calculators on this site to convert your depth and area into tons before ordering.
The truck needs a road width of at least 12 feet. If the access point is tight, the crew will unload as close to the requested spot as they safely can. The customer is responsible for confirming that the driveway and any structures can handle the weight of a loaded dump truck.
